Subject: Re: 2.6.24-mm1: module params broken

Please chuck out:
add-new-string-functions-strict_strto-and-convert-kernel-params-to-use-them.patch
(along with Randy's perfectly reasonable -fix.patch).

So predictable that it would just disable loading modules with params:
Feb  4 13:17:02 blonde kernel: thinkpad_acpi: `1' invalid for parameter `experimental'

Maybe it's something as simple as a trailing whitespace issue,
I haven't looked, would prefer the originator to do so.
openSUSE 10.3 if that makes any difference.
